ChoiceMonash South Africa offers undergraduate degree programmes in Business and Economics, Information Technology, Health Sciences and Social Science. Business Science majors include Accounting, Economics, HR Management, Management, Marketing and Tourism Management. Information Technology streams are Applications Development and Networks, Business Systems and Internet Systems. Health Sciences majors include Health Programmes and Policy, Clinical and Public Health Sciences and Psychology. Social Science majors include Communications and Media Studies, Criminology and Criminal Justice, Geography and Environmental Science, International Studies, Philosophy and Sociology. 3. FacilitiesMonash South Africa is an attractive, secure, purpose-built campus located in Ruimsig, 25 kilometres northwest of the Johannesburg city centre. Undergoing rapid expansion since being established in 2001, the campus offers high-tech lecture theatres and tutorial rooms, a new library and learning commons with access to the fully digitised Monash periodical and serials collection, computer labs with cutting-edge PCs, a student association office, a bookshop and a bistro. Sports facilities on campus include two basketball/netball courts and a large multi-purpose playing field. 8.
